Heads up for whoever inherits this: the Lampwick rotation utility's own credential expired, which is ironic given its job. It couldn't reach the Quillbox vault to rotate anything else, so several downstream tokens are stale too. Fix Lampwick first, then rerun the full sweep. The temporary key for the staging vault endpoint follows right after this line.

app token of fajop-fahif = qvz4-AnML

Subject: Cut-over complete — Ledgerline schema migration

The Ledgerline cut-over finished on schedule with zero downtime. Dual-writes ran clean for six hours, reads flipped to the new schema, and the old tables are frozen pending the retention window. No rollback triggers fired. The service is now running against the new schema with these settings.

config for fafog-fajop:
[briix]
host = briix.novaccorp.corp
user = briix_svc
database = briix_prod

## Further Reading

The Parcelwing webhook delivers tracking-state transitions to downstream consumers with at-least-once semantics. Reviewers should note the retry ladder and signature verification logic in `hooks/dispatch.go` before approving changes. Idempotency keys are covered in the delivery contract doc. The full payload schema and replay tooling are documented on the internal page below.

runbook for yageg-tafop: https://superset.merlaqnet.local/deploy/projects/issue/display/repo/projects/ticket/e6ac41f4bf7bc116ee61994c

## Changed defaults

Heads up: the Ledgerline tax-rate lookup cache now defaults to a 15-minute TTL instead of 24 hours. Turns out rates in the Veldt County sandbox were going stale mid-demo, which was embarrassing. Eviction is now LRU rather than FIFO, and the cache warms on boot. If you're reviewing, check that nothing hardcodes the old TTL. The new defaults land as follows.

deployment values, bajop-taweg:
holwyn:
  log_level: debug
  metrics_host: metrics.holwyn.zemvarsys.internal
  pool_size: 32